M&T Bank (NYSE:MTB – Free Report) had its price objective reduced by JPMorgan Chase & Co. from $244.50 to $231.50 in a report released on Tuesday morning, MarketBeat.com reports. They currently have a neutral rating on the financial services provider’s stock.
Several other equities analysts have also weighed in on MTB. Wolfe Research lowered shares of M&T Bank from an “outperform” rating to a “peer perform” rating in a report on Wednesday, January 7th. Robert W. Baird lifted their target price on shares of M&T Bank from $225.00 to $230.00 and gave the company an “outperform” rating in a report on Thursday, December 18th. Wall Street Zen lowered shares of M&T Bank from a “hold” rating to a “sell” rating in a report on Saturday, March 21st. The Goldman Sachs Group lifted their target price on shares of M&T Bank from $230.00 to $231.00 and gave the company a “neutral” rating in a report on Tuesday, January 20th. Finally, Morgan Stanley cut their target price on shares of M&T Bank from $271.00 to $245.00 and set an “equal weight” rating for the company in a report on Tuesday, March 31st. One research analyst has rated the stock with a Strong Buy rating, seven have assigned a Buy rating, twelve have assigned a Hold rating and one has given a Sell rating to the company’s stock. Based on data from MarketBeat, the company has an average rating of “Hold” and an average price target of $231.03.

M&T Bank Stock Performance
M&T Bank (NYSE:MTB – Get Free Report) last announced its quarterly earnings data on Friday, January 16th. The financial services provider reported $4.72 EPS for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$4.47 by $0.25. M&T Bank had a net margin of 21.55% and a return on equity of 10.94%. The business had revenue of $1.79 billion during the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$2.47 billion. During the same period in the previous year, the business posted $3.77 EPS. As a group, analysts predict that M&T Bank will post 16.57 earnings per share for the current year.
M&T Bank Dividend Announcement
The business also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Tuesday, March 31st. Investors of record on Monday, March 2nd were issued a $1.50 dividend. This represents a $6.00 annualized dividend and a yield of 2.8%. The ex-dividend date of this dividend was Monday, March 2nd. M&T Bank’s payout ratio is presently 35.19%.
M&T Bank announced that its Board of Directors has approved a stock repurchase program on Tuesday, March 31st that authorizes the company to repurchase $5.00 billion in shares. This repurchase authorization authorizes the financial services provider to buy up to 16.7% of its shares through open market purchases. Shares repurchase programs are often an indication that the company’s board believes its shares are undervalued.

About M&T Bank
M&T Bank Corporation is a bank holding company headquartered in Buffalo, New York, that provides a broad range of banking and financial services to individuals, businesses and institutions. The company operates a commercial and retail banking franchise that includes deposit-taking, lending, and payment services delivered through branch networks, digital channels and commercial banking teams. M&T serves customers across the northeastern and mid‑Atlantic United States and has expanded its geographic footprint through strategic acquisitions.
Its core businesses include commercial banking for middle‑market and community businesses, consumer and retail banking, mortgage origination and servicing, treasury and cash management, and wealth management and trust services.
